Description : The focal length of a plane mirror is (1) Positive (2) Negative (3) Zero (4) Infinity

Last Answer : (4) Infinity Explanation: A plane mirror is a mirror with a flat reflective surface. The focal length of a plane mirror is infinity. Its optical power is zero.

Description : If you look into a mirror and find that the image (your reflexion) is smaller than you, then the type of the mirror is - (1) plano-concave mirror (2) concave mirror (3) plane mirror (4) convex mirror

Last Answer : (4) convex mirror Explanation: A convex mirror, diverging mirror, or fish eye mirror is a curved mirror in which the reflective surface bulges toward the light source. Such mirrors always form a virtual image and the image is smaller than the object.
